Briefing for Leadership Review — Orelux Systems Headcount Plan. Next year's plan assumes 412 total roles, up 6% from current levels. Growth is concentrated in the Talvane engineering hub, with flat staffing elsewhere. Attrition is modeled at 9%. Finance should note that contractor conversion costs are front-loaded into the first two quarters. Backfill approvals remain subject to quarterly review. The restricted note on business plans is appended directly below.

internal memo for tagef-hadup: Gross margin on Ulaath came in at 15 percent against a plan of 5 percent. Only 7 of the 120 pilot accounts renewed Ulaath, so a churn review is set for October 15.

Plugin authors should register their column mappers before the wizard's preflight stage runs; mappers registered later are ignored for the current session. The wizard normalizes encodings to UTF-8 and strips BOMs, so your parser should not attempt its own detection. Rows rejected during validation are written to the quarantine bucket with the original line number preserved. If your plugin needs to correlate a failed import with our logs, quote the token the wizard prints after the summary screen.

pipeline stamp: htk4_66df

## TICKET: sqlscrub linter failing with connection errors

Support: users report the Marrowline sqlscrub linter erroring out on `.sql` files. Root cause: the EXPLAIN-based rules need a live schema and the default target moved after the Veldt migration. Static-only rules still pass. Workaround until v1.9: tell users to set the linter's schema target explicitly in `.sqlscrubrc`, using the connection string below.

warehouse DSN: postgresql://sildor_svc:DNY6t787Gi1yO3@db-695a.halixgrid.corp:5432/lamvan

Q: How are per-tenant rate quotas enforced in Meridelle? A: Every API request carries a tenant token, and the Quotaforge sidecar checks it against limits stored in a replicated config store. Limits are enforced at the edge before authentication completes, so quota exhaustion cannot be used to probe credentials. Overrides require two approvals and are logged immutably for ninety days. The full enforcement model, including threat assumptions and audit procedures, is documented on this internal page.

runbook for kawig-kawef: https://confluence.zemvarlabs.internal/projects/projects/pages/display